Output 2662a831079b34381a95fff932eb564944141e7f27f124e567d136f23739f309:14

value
53552209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eabaf561378dd1b6c95f51d4212d1a4d5ebc3595 OP_EQUAL
address
3P6A1Y85NV9d8YdTprtSLpuNQN7q2NZVSe
transaction
2662a831079b34381a95fff932eb564944141e7f27f124e567d136f23739f309
spent
true